Note that mfd-core no longer makes a copy of platform_data, but the mc13xxx-core driver creates the pdata structures on the stack. In order to get around that, the various ARM mach types that set the pdata have been changed to hold the variable in static (global) memory. Also note that __initdata references in aforementioned pdata structs have been dropped.
